About Disfellowshipping
Excommunication or Disfellowshipping is an extreme form of shunning practised by Jehovah’s Witnesses. A disfellowshipped person is not to be greeted either socially or at meetings and is often shunned by family members. Jehovah’s Witnesses regard Disfellowshipping as a biblically-sanctioned means of bringing the wrongdoer back into the congregation and protecting other Witnesses against evil.

What amazes me is that the current JW method of judicial committees and disfellowshipping is totally dissimilar to what was practiced in the early Christian congregation, but no JWs (who are supposedly SO tuned in to scripture) ever question or dispute the Society’s practices in this regard.
In the early Christian congregation, there was absolutely NO “committee” of three who made decisions in secret about these matters and then pronounced judgement on the “sinner” in front of the congregation and compelled the congregation to shun the person based on their secret decision.
What was described in the scriptures is that, if a person was found to be engaging in gross sin, ONE member of the congregation would go and talk to the person and offer them aid in correcting the situation. If the sinner refused the help, then several congregation members were supposed to go to the sinner and offer their help. If, at that point, the sinner refused the help of several, then the matter was taken before the entire congregation, and the congregation members were urged to treat the sinner like someone “in the world” so that they might be moved to repentance and rejoin the congregation.
Christians didn’t shun people “in the world.” They spoke to them and treated them just like anyone in the congregation EXCEPT that they didn’t share the “special” affectionate greetings that were extended to fellow Christians.
Also, back then, “eating” with a person wasn’t the social thing that it is today. It was a much more intimate association that was shared.
So, in the early Christian congregation, there was no edict passed onto the entire congregation that required that a person be shunned that was determined by a secret committee. There were no “letters” sent to the sinner. There was an honest, personal effort extended in an attempt to help the person, and it was extended several times.
JWs claim to be following the example of the early Christian congregation in what they do, but their actions prove that they are 180 degrees in the opposite direction from what was practiced by early Christians.
